Why do your feet sink into the sand?

Your feet sink into the sand primarily due to the weight distribution and the properties of the sand itself. When you step on sand, your weight compresses the grains, causing them to shift and create a depression. The loose and granular nature of sand allows it to give way under pressure, resulting in your feet sinking. Additionally, the moisture content of the sand can affect how deeply your feet sink, with wet sand being more compact and supportive than dry sand.

How much sand do you need for 452 square feet at 2 inches deep?

To calculate the amount of sand needed, first convert the depth from inches to feet: 2 inches is about 0.167 feet. Then, multiply the area by the depth: 452 square feet × 0.167 feet = approximately 75.5 cubic feet of sand needed.

Why do your feet sinks into sand when you are on your toes rather that when you are on flat feet?

when you stand flat footed on sand, you weight is distributed over the entire surface area of your feet in contact with the sand, thus reducing you overall pressure upon the sand, allowing it to stuck together. when you stand on your toes, you decrease your surface area, therefore increasing you overall pressure on the sand, and sinking into the sand.
